From f239050054d4dadc004621f7c18bb8eaeb848777 Mon Sep 17 00:00:00 2001 From: John Northrup Date: Thu, 3 Dec 2020 23:43:21 -0600 Subject: [PATCH] Remove DinD Service from container build template (#3676) * Remove DinD Service from container build template DinD has changed how it works on GItLab due to recent docker changes such that the service no long needs to be called so long as the runner is being run on a `docker-X` tagged machine. * refactor for docker service on normal node --- Builds/containers/gitlab-ci/pkgbuild.yml | 16 ++++++++++------ 1 file changed, 10 insertions(+), 6 deletions(-) diff --git a/Builds/containers/gitlab-ci/pkgbuild.yml b/Builds/containers/gitlab-ci/pkgbuild.yml index 701e6ba2a..e1922b817 100644 --- a/Builds/containers/gitlab-ci/pkgbuild.yml +++ b/Builds/containers/gitlab-ci/pkgbuild.yml @@ -44,14 +44,16 @@ stages: - . ./Builds/containers/gitlab-ci/docker_alpine_setup.sh variables: docker_driver: overlay2 + DOCKER_TLS_CERTDIR: "" image: - name: docker:latest + name: artifactory.ops.ripple.com/docker:latest services: # workaround for TLS issues - consider going back # back to unversioned `dind` when issues are resolved - - docker:18-dind + - name: artifactory.ops.ripple.com/docker:stable-dind + alias: docker tags: - - docker-4xlarge + - 4xlarge .only_primary_template: &only_primary only: @@ -281,14 +283,16 @@ tag_bld_images: stage: tag_images variables: docker_driver: overlay2 + DOCKER_TLS_CERTDIR: "" image: - name: docker:19.03.8 + name: artifactory.ops.ripple.com/docker:latest services: # workaround for TLS issues - consider going back # back to unversioned `dind` when issues are resolved - - docker:18-dind + - name: artifactory.ops.ripple.com/docker:stable-dind + alias: docker tags: - - docker-large + - large dependencies: - rpm_sign - dpkg_sign